HB 2164
Senate Substitute for HB 2164 by Committee on Judiciary - Prohibiting certain sex offenders from entering onto school property or attending school activities and creating criminal penalties for violation thereof.

Roll-call votes on this bill
| Question | Chamber | Result | Yea | Nay | Other | Date | Source |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| House Conference Committee Report not adopted - Yea: 38 Nay: 85 | lower | fail | 38 | 84 | 2 | Apr 9, 2026 | LegiScan API LegiScan-ToS |
| Senate Conference Committee Report was adopted - Yea: 24 Nay: 13 | upper | pass | 24 | 13 | 2 | Mar 27, 2026 | LegiScan API LegiScan-ToS |
| Senate Conference Committee Report was adopted - Yea: 36 Nay: 4 | upper | pass | 33 | 4 | 0 | Mar 27, 2025 | LegiScan API LegiScan-ToS |
| Senate Emergency Final Action - Substitute passed - Yea: 37 Nay: 3 | upper | pass | 34 | 3 | 0 | Mar 20, 2025 | LegiScan API LegiScan-ToS |
| House Final Action - Passed - Yea: 97 Nay: 24 | lower | pass | 95 | 23 | 3 | Feb 20, 2025 | LegiScan API LegiScan-ToS |
